DigitalOcean Premium AMD (8 GB, 4 Cores) vs. UpCloud Balanced (8 GB, 4 Cores)
Welcome to another round of the VPS Showdown. Today I've spun up brand new instance from DigitalOcean and UpCloud and ran some benchmarks. Each instance was running Ubuntu 24.04 LTS x64 and were created in or around the New York / New Jersey area. Time to see who showed up today.
Overview
| DigitalOcean – Premium AMD (8 GB, 4 Cores) | UpCloud – Balanced (8 GB, 4 Cores) | |
|---|---|---|
| Last Benchmarked | Sun, 31 May 2026 20:00:52 GMT | Sun, 31 May 2026 19:00:52 GMT |
| Linux Distro | Ubuntu 24.04 LTS x64 | Ubuntu 24.04 LTS x64 |
| Kernel Version | 6.8.0-71-generic | 6.8.0-111-generic |
| MySQL Version | 8.0.45-0ubuntu0.24.04.1 | 8.0.45-0ubuntu0.24.04.1 |
| Redis Version | 7.0.15 | 7.0.15 |
| Location | New York, NY | New York, NY |
| Monthly Price | $56.00 | €52.00 |
| RAM (GB) | 8 | 8 |
| CPU Cores | 4 | 4 |
| Storage (TB) | 160 | 160 |
| Storage Type | NVMe | SSD |
| Transfer (TB) | 5 | 5 |
CPU
| DigitalOcean – Premium AMD (8 GB, 4 Cores) | UpCloud – Balanced (8 GB, 4 Cores) | |
|---|---|---|
| Vendor | AuthenticAMD | AuthenticAMD |
| Model Name | DO-Premium-AMD | AMD EPYC 9575F 64-Core Processor |
| Clock Speed (MHz) | 1,996.25 | 3,295.46 |
| CPU Cache Size (KB) | 512.00 | 512.00 |
| BogoMips | 3,992.50 | 6,590.91 |
| Events per Second | 1,535.42 | 5,628.46 |
| Minimum Latency (ms) | 0.59 | 0.16 |
| Average Latency (ms) | 0.65 | 0.18 |
| Maximum Latency (ms) | 0.89 | 0.31 |
| 95th Percentile Latency (ms) | 0.69 | 0.19 |

Conclusion
From the friendly robots:
Upon comparing the benchmarks of DigitalOcean's Premium AMD and UpCloud's Balanced instances, UpCloud's configuration demonstrates superior overall performance, particularly in Redis benchmarks where it achieves significantly higher requests per second (rps) and lower latencies across a variety of operations. The AMD EPYC processor in UpCloud's instance also outperforms in CPU benchmarks, showing faster events per second and lower latencies. The file I/O operations also exhibit better throughput and lower latencies, suggesting an advantage in handling disk-intensive tasks.
